We compared two Desktop platform GPUs: 8GB VRAM Radeon Pro V520 and 8GB VRAM Radeon RX 5700 XT 50th Anniversary to see which GPU has better performance in key specifications, benchmark tests, power consumption, etc.

Main Differences

AMD Radeon Pro V520 's Advantages
Released 1 years and 5 months late
Larger VRAM bandwidth (512.0GB/s vs 448.0GB/s)
AMD Radeon RX 5700 XT 50th Anniversary 's Advantages
Boost Clock has increased by 24% (1980MHz vs 1600MHz)
256 additional rendering cores
